    My husband and I recently bought a home in phenix city Alabama and had Caleb do the inspection per…read morethe recommendation of our realtor. Upon moving in we noticed separating lvp flooring in the master bathroom with water showing between planks. We called our home warranty company and our insurance company to have inspections and find the cause. The wax ring under the toilet had gone bad long ago according to our plumber. This resulted in a multi-month leak damaging our floors. We are military so we only had the opportunity to see this house once prior to move in and depended on Caleb to make sure our house was move in ready. This was not the case and we have photos from the inspection showing separation in the lvp flooring. After reaching out to try and find resolution Caleb said he couldn't take responsibility and that he doesn't use a moisture meter when doing inspections if he doesn't see any water with the naked eye. (Seems obvious to use a moisture meter in a bathroom during inspection? Also isn't that what they're for? What the naked eye can't see???) We are now stuck with an out of pocket bill and tearing up our bathroom because of something missed.
